Team News: Mesut Ozil absent for Arsenal

Mesut Ozil is absent for Arsenal's trip to Stoke City with a foot injury.

Mesut Ozil has been ruled out of Arsenal's trip to Stoke City after picking up "a slight foot injury" in training.

The forced change is just one from Arsene Wenger from the side that were frustrated by Liverpool in midweek, with Alex Oxlade-Chamberlain returning to the fold in place of the German playmaker.

Alexis Sanchez is again missing from the matchday squad as he gears up for a return from injury, while new signing Mohamed Elneny is named on the bench.

For the hosting Potters, manager Mark Hughes names an unchanged XI from the side that comfortably beat Norwich City on Wednesday, with Joselu leading the line as they look to move within four points of the top four.

Stoke City: Butland; Pieters, Wollscheid, Shawcross, Johnson; Afellay, Whelan; Arnautovic, Krcic, Walters; Joselu
Subs: Haugaard, Muniesa, Odemwingie, Van Ginkel, Adam, Diouf, Crouch

Arsenal: Cech; Bellerin, Mertesacker, Koscielny, Monreal; Ramsey, Flamini, Campbell, Oxlade-Chamberlain, Walcott; Giroud
Subs: Ospina, Chambers, Gabriel, Gibbs, Elneny, Arteta, Iwobi
